BASIC (an acronym for "Beginner's All-purpose Symbolic Instruction Code") was originaly developed around 1964 at Dartmouth College.
BASIC is an easy-to-learn language that most anyone can use.
In the early 1980's, BASIC was built-in to the majority of personal computers.
Many people remember writing a few lines of BASIC at some time and it remains popular.
